1. 29 Nov, 2016 2 commits
    • rswindell's avatar
      2 changes to the MaxConcurrentConnections features: · 64bf44b6
      rswindell authored
      - There was a bug in the first implementation that would cause subsequent
        connections from a non-exempt IP address to be rejected: client_on() is
        called multiple times for a single connection - oops.
      - Successfully logged in clients are now *not* counted against the concurrent
        connection limit. This way if a node hangs, the user at that IP can still
        connect/login to another node. The client has to be fully logged-in to be
        excluded from the connection count.
      64bf44b6
    • nightfox's avatar
      Version 1.17 beta 13: For poll votes, added the voters' date & time (not just... · f77c83b6
      nightfox authored
      Version 1.17 beta 13: For poll votes, added the voters' date & time (not just the voter's name) to the message body when appending the names of people who voted on polls.  Makes use of the PollVoteNotice (787) line from text.dat.
      f77c83b6
  2. 28 Nov, 2016 17 commits
  3. 27 Nov, 2016 12 commits
  4. 25 Nov, 2016 3 commits
    • nightfox's avatar
      Version 1.17 beta 8: Fixed a bug when getting the last-read message index... · 0ac8d985
      nightfox authored
      Version 1.17 beta 8: Fixed a bug when getting the last-read message index after filtering out deleted messages (or any messages that are not readable due to not being verified, etc.).  Also, for voting, updated it to check whether the user has voted on the message before showing the vote prompt (thanks to echicken for describing how to check that).
      0ac8d985
    • rswindell's avatar
      No longer set QWKnet user QWK-related settings automatically for Q-restricted · 542dae43
      rswindell authored
      accounts. For the longest time, if a Q-restricted (QWKnet node) user had Ctrl-A
      codes set to "Leave-in", it would automatically set "No Index",
      "No Control Files", "All Email", "Delete Email". But since we can't really
      assume that all Q-resricted accounts are Synchronet systems, we're no longer
      going to make these assumptions and over-ride what the user has set.
      542dae43
    • nightfox's avatar
      Version 1.17 beta 7: Improved the voting input for the scrolling reader mode... · 1c006e2a
      nightfox authored
      Version 1.17 beta 7: Improved the voting input for the scrolling reader mode so that it doesn't have to refresh the whole screen when the voting process is done.  Also, fixed a bug in error output for voting in the traditional (non-scrolling) reader interface.
      1c006e2a
  5. 24 Nov, 2016 6 commits